Tips
For continued development after watching Odd Squad, encourage the student to create their own mystery-solving scenarios using math and science concepts. They can design their own problem-solving challenges or conduct simple experiments at home. Additionally, discussing the episodes and characters' problem-solving strategies with the student can deepen their understanding of mathematical and scientific concepts in a fun and engaging way.
Book Recommendations
- Secret Coders: Get with the Program! by Gene Luen Yang: A graphic novel that combines logic puzzles and basic programming concepts in a fun mystery-solving adventure.
- Zoey and Sassafras: Dragons and Marshmallows by Asia Citro: An illustrated chapter book where a young girl uses science to help magical creatures, blending fantasy with scientific thinking.
- Math Curse by Jon Scieszka: A humorous story that explores the ways math is part of our daily lives, encouraging a new perspective on math.
